About Health Care Law in Kafr ash Shaykh, Egypt

Kafr ash Shaykh is a city located in northern Egypt, part of the Nile Delta region, which is known for its agricultural productivity and growing population. The health care sector in Kafr ash Shaykh has seen developments over the years to meet the medical needs of its residents. Health Care Law in Kafr ash Shaykh, as in other Egyptian regions, aims to regulate the quality, accessibility, and ethical provision of health services. This encompasses the rights of patients, the accountability of health care providers, and the governance of health facilities to ensure that all practices meet set national standards and regulations.

Local Laws Overview

In Kafr ash Shaykh, as elsewhere in Egypt, health care is a regulated industry influenced by several key laws and regulatory bodies. Important aspects include:

  • The Health Insurance Law, which governs mandatory health insurance coverage for different segments of the population.
  • Regulations for pharmaceutical products and medical devices, ensuring they meet safety and effectiveness standards.
  • The Professional Liability Law, which holds medical professionals accountable for negligence or malpractice.
  • Patient Privacy Regulations, ensuring patient information is kept confidential.

Frequently Asked Questions

What rights do I have as a patient in Kafr ash Shaykh?

As a patient, you have rights to informed consent, confidentiality, timely access to health services, and the right to file complaints if unsatisfied with care received.

How can I file a complaint against a hospital or doctor?

Complaints can typically be filed with the health facility management, or with local health authorities. Legal advice can help guide this process.

What should I do if I suspect medical malpractice?

Collect any documentation related to your care, and consult a lawyer who specializes in medical malpractice to evaluate your situation.

Are health insurance plans mandatory in Kafr ash Shaykh?

Yes, the government mandates certain health insurance coverage, with plans varying depending on employment status and income level.

Can foreign patients access health care in Kafr ash Shaykh?

Yes, foreign nationals can access health services, though having health insurance or private funds to cover treatment is advised.

What are the licensing requirements for doctors?

Doctors must complete accredited medical education and pass required exams to obtain a license from the Ministry of Health.

Is telemedicine available in Kafr ash Shaykh?

While still developing, telemedicine services are available and expanding, particularly following the COVID-19 pandemic.

How are pharmaceutical products regulated locally?

Pharmaceuticals must be registered with the Egyptian Drug Authority, ensuring compliance with safety and efficacy regulations.

What is the role of public health officials in the area?

Public health officials oversee the implementation of health policies, distribution of resources, and monitor public health issues.

How can I access mental health services?

Mental health services are available through both public hospitals and private practitioners, with varying levels of accessibility.
